A serum is a versatile skincare product that contains a high concentration of active ingredients such as vitamins, antioxidants, and peptides. It has a lightweight and fast-absorbing texture, allowing the active ingredients to penetrate deeper into the skin. Serums are designed to target specific skin concerns like wrinkles, dark spots, acne, or hydration. They work by nourishing the skin with beneficial ingredients that help improve its overall health and appearance. Regular use of a serum can result in a more radiant, hydrated, and youthful-looking complexion. It is typically applied after cleansing and toning, but before moisturizing. Just a few drops of serum are needed to cover the entire face and neck area, making it a cost-effective addition to any skincare routine.
